A language services provider in Doncaster is seeking freelance Kurdish interpreters and translators. The role involves interpreting in various settings, including NHS and local authorities, with flexible hours and competitive pay.
Candidates must be fluent in English and another language, and various interpreting qualifications are advantageous. This is a self-employed position that offers the flexibility to work from home.

How to prepare for a job interview at Translation Empire
✨Know Your Languages Inside Out
Make sure you’re fluent in both Kurdish and English, as well as any other languages you might be using. Brush up on specific terminology related to healthcare and local authorities, as this will show your potential employer that you’re prepared for the interpreting tasks they’ll throw your way.
✨Showcase Your Experience
Prepare examples of your previous interpreting or translating work, especially in settings like the NHS or local authorities. Be ready to discuss how you handled challenging situations or complex conversations, as this will demonstrate your capability and confidence in real-world scenarios.
✨Flexibility is Key
Since this role offers flexible hours, be prepared to discuss your availability and how you can manage your time effectively. Highlight your ability to adapt to different environments and schedules, which is crucial for freelance positions.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ions about the company’s approach to language services and their expectations from freelancers.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you gauge if it’s the right fit for you.
